[0001] This utility model relates to the field of surface grinding technology, specifically a dust prevention device for surface grinding machines. Background Technology

[0002] Surface grinders primarily use rotating grinding wheels to grind workpieces to achieve the required flatness. Based on the shape of the worktable, they can be divided into rectangular and circular worktables. The main parameters of a rectangular worktable surface grinder are its width and length, while the main parameter of a circular worktable is its diameter. Based on the type of shaft, they can be divided into horizontal and vertical spindle grinders.

[0003] Existing surface grinders are divided into two types: those with an outer protective cover and those without. Surface grinders without an outer protective cover generate a lot of dust during use, which affects the operator's operation. Furthermore, a lot of debris remains on the surface after use, and the debris is difficult to clean due to the large gaps in the operating table.

[0030] Reference Figures 1 to 5This application provides a dustproof device for a surface grinder, including a base 1, a worktable 4 on the top of the base 1, a main body 5 fixedly mounted on the top of the base 1, a tool holder 6 on the front of the main body 5, a dust removal component 2 on the front of the tool holder 6, and a collection component 3 on the back of the base 1. The dust removal component 2 includes an adjusting block 23, a suction pipe 22 fixedly mounted at the bottom of the adjusting block 23, a dust collection hopper 21 fixedly mounted at the bottom of the suction pipe 22, the dust collection hopper 21 being located above the worktable 4, an extension pipe 24 fixedly mounted at the top of the adjusting block 23, and a through hole connecting the suction pipe 22 and the extension pipe 24 inside the adjusting block 23. The collection component 3 includes a collection box 31 and an air pump 32, a connecting pipe 26 fixedly mounted between the collection box 31 and the extension pipe 24, and a connecting pipe 33 fixedly mounted between the air inlet of the air pump 32 and the collection box 31.

[0031] Two side rods 25 are fixedly mounted on the front of the tool holder 6, and an adjusting block 23 is rotatably connected between the two side rods 25. An electric actuator 27 is hinged between the outer side of the extension tube 24 and the top of the tool holder 6. The extension tube 24 is a rigid metal tube, and the connecting tube 26 is a corrugated tube.

[0032] In this embodiment, air is drawn from the collection box 31 by the air pump 32 and the connecting pipe 33. After the air is drawn out, a negative pressure is formed inside the collection box 31. Once the negative pressure is formed, suction is generated inside the connecting pipe 26, the extension pipe 24, and the suction pipe 22. The suction force is used to draw air from the outside through the dust collection hopper 21. Dust is generated when the equipment is working. At this time, by starting the air pump 32, suction is generated from the dust collection hopper 21 to simultaneously draw air and dust into the collection box 31, thus cleaning the dust and preventing it from being scattered into the air. Furthermore, during the absorption process, the dust can be effectively absorbed. By activating the electric actuator 27, the extension tube 24 can be pulled to swing around the side rod 25, thereby changing the angle of the lower dust collection hopper 21 and thus changing the dust collection angle for better dust removal. After the equipment finishes working, by increasing the suction power of the air pump 32, a greater negative pressure is generated inside the collection box 31, which in turn generates a greater suction power at the dust collection hopper 21. The dust collection hopper 21 can absorb and clean the debris generated after work and the debris inside the equipment table. The swinging dust collection hopper 21 makes the cleaning effect even better.

[0033] Reference Figures 1 to 5 In one aspect of this embodiment, two pairs of magnetic strips 310 are fixedly installed on the left and right inner walls of the collection box 31. A frame 38 is placed on the top of the two magnetic strips 310. A dust filter 39 is fixedly installed inside the frame 38. The connection point between the connecting pipe 26 and the collection box 31 is located above the upper dust filter 39, and the connection point between the connecting pipe 33 and the collection box 31 is located below the lower dust filter 39.

[0034] The frame 38 is made of iron and is attached to the top of the corresponding magnetic strip 310. The front of the collection box 31 is hinged with a door 34, and a handle 35 is fixedly installed on the front of the door 34. An iron plate 36 is fixedly installed on the right side of the front of the door 34, and a magnetic block 37 is fixedly installed on the right side of the collection box 31. The iron plate 36 is attached to the corresponding magnetic block 37, and a sealing rubber gasket is covered on the inside of the door 34.

[0035] In this embodiment, the dust and debris collected by the vacuum cleaner enter the collection box 31 through the connecting pipe 26. The dust and debris are collected by the vacuum filter 39 inside the collection box 31. The holes of the upper vacuum filter 39 are larger than those of the lower vacuum filter 39. The upper vacuum filter 39 is used to adsorb debris, and the lower vacuum filter 39 is used to adsorb dust. The treated air is discharged through the air outlet of the air pump 32. When it is necessary to clean the debris and dust, the box door 34 is opened by the handle 35. When opening, the adsorption between the iron sheet 36 and the magnet block 37 is released by force. After opening, the iron frame 38 is removed from the lower magnet strip 310. After removal, the vacuum filter 39 is cleaned. After cleaning, the vacuum filter 39 is reinstalled. During installation, the frame 38 is adsorbed by the magnet strip 310. After installation, the box door 34 is closed, and the iron sheet 36 is fixed by the magnet block 37. The cleaning of the vacuum filter 39 is completed, thus achieving the effect of convenient cleaning of the vacuum filter 39.
